How has Canada’s political landscape changed since Trump returned to the White house

Canada’s new Prime Minister Mark Carney and his Conservative opponent Pierre Poilievre have begun campaigning for next month’s general election against the backdrop of a trade war and annexation threats from Donald Trump. The US President has threatened tariffs on Canadian exports and has spoken multiple times about Canada becoming the fifty-first state. Carney has called the comments disrespectful and unhelpful.
